It's normal for heavier AF flow and a lot of blood clot after failed IVF. I've been checking my BBT daily and from the chat, my TCM Dr says I ovulate on my 2nd AF after failed IVF. Some women ovulate every month but some don't. You can use the ovulation kit to test to be exact.
